Which platforms support PayPal's .NET SDK?
PayPal .NET SDK support requires use of .NET 4.0 or higher. A complete list of supported platforms for .NET 4.0 follows:
- Windows XP (SP3)
- Windows Vista (SP1)
- Windows 7
- Windows Server 2003 (Base & R2)
- Windows Server 2008 (Base & R2, all editions, not supported in Server Core Role)
- Windows Small Business Server 2003 & 2008
We’re sorry, the page you’re looking for is no longer available. Please try your search again in our Help Center if you have a question or want to contact us.
How do I upgrade my PayPal SDK version for .NET?Upgrading SDK versions allows you to use the new features that PayPal has added to our web services. You can find complete information on updating your SDK as well as sample code on GitHub.Will the PayPal SDKs work on my server?The SDKs should be compatible as long as your server supports the languages in which the kits are available. Except for the .NET SDKs, the kits themselves aren't server-specific.Which JAR files do I need to copy when using the PayPal SDK within a container?When using the PayPal SDK within a container, you need all of the JAR files, not just the ones that start with paypal_. Copy all the files located in the SDK_ROOT\lib directory to the location in your container or server that contains the shared libraries. How do I set SDK logging levels for Java, .NET, and PHP?Set Java and .NET SDK logging levels Here's how: For the Java SDK, set the value of the level element in SDK_root/lib/log4j.properties. For the .NET SDK (console only), set the value of the level element in the SDK_root/bin/Console.exe.config file. If you're not using the console, copy the logging-related Do I need to use PayPal SDKs to call PayPal APIs?No, you don't need to use PayPal SDKs to call PayPal APIs. However, the PayPal SDKs ease the task of calling PayPal Web Service APIs. They contain libraries that shield the user from the intricacies of the SOAP protocol, and offer a number of other useful features. You Why did I get the error "ActiveX component can't create object: 'com.paypal.sdk.COMNetInterop.COMAdapter'" with the Classic ASP SDK?Issue You're using the Classic ASP SDK, and you got an "ActiveX component can't create object" error. Cause You've installed the classic ASP SDK but don't have RegAsm and gacutil in your system PATH. Depending on your configuration you may also see a generic error such as "paypal_base How do I get started with PayPal/Payflow SDKs for mobile integration?PayPal SDKs PayPal offers SDKs for Android and iOS mobile integrations: PayPal Android SDK - Allows you to add PayPal and credit card payments to Android mobile apps. PayPal iOS SDK - Allows you to add PayPal and credit card payments to iOS mobile apps. Payflow hosted Where can I find sample API code for Windows solutions?PayPal API solutions for Windows (Classic ASP/VBScript and .NET) PayPal provides SDKs for Classic ASP and ASP.NET. Both require the .NET framework on the host machine. You can download these from the PayPal Developer Portal.How do I set up and process an API call using the Payflow .NET SDK?This tutorial shows you how to set up and process an API call using the Payflow .NET SDK. When finished, you'll be able to communicate with the server and see a response on the page. Disclaimer: This code isn't intended to be used in a production environment; How do I get started with PayPal APIs and SDKs?An Application Programming Interface (API) is a safe gateway to use a company’s code or tool to accomplish a task. Using an API, you can get the local weather, check incoming flights with a certain airline, create a Google Map, or create a payment with PayPal. Requests How do I convert my PEM format certificate to PKCS12 as required by the Java and .NET SDKs?To convert your PEM certificate to a PKCS12 certificate, use a third-party tool. PayPal recommends OpenSSL, which you can download at www.openssl.org. The following instructions assume that you retain the default certificate filename of "cert_key_pem.txt." Before you begin, note the following: Windows users - If you get an error saying What is the PayPal Developer Portal?The PayPal Developer Portal offers support for developers who have questions about technical topics, such as APIs or integration. Below is a list of common topics searched for by developers. You can also browse and search on the Developer Portal for additional topics. Account Authentication Information about validating How do I encrypt PayPal HTML in ASP.NET?PayPal provides a .NET sample application/DLL that you can use in an ASP.NET application to ease integration. This FAQ explains how to get this DLL and use it in your web application. Note: The PayPal .NET SDKs also include support for Encrypted Website Payments, as of release 4_2_1. This FAQ doesn't Information on merchant orders, authorizations and integration supportIf you have questions about orders and authorizations, check out our Merchant Integration Tech Support Community, which has loads of useful information on authorizations, integrations and PayPal reporting.Does Express Checkout via Braintree SDK support multiple currencies?Express Checkout via Braintree SDK supports a single currency, which is the default currency associated with the Braintree account in the country. If you want to accept payments in multiple currencies, PayPal recommends a REST API-based integration, or a regular Braintree account.Why did I get the error "A project with an output type of class library cannot be started directly" with the ASP.NET SDK?Issue You got an error message - "A project with an output type of class library cannot be started directly." Cause This error occurred because the ASP.NET samples included with the SDK were built as a Class library and not an ASP.NET web application. You can't run the Venmo and my PayPal accountAccount Activities Where do the funds from a Venmo transaction go? Will I see them in my PayPal account? Your funds from payments made using Venmo are handled in the same way as other PayPal transactions, and will be placed into your PayPal account balance. They are also Why did I get the error "javax.net.ssl.SSLHandshakeException: Received fatal alert: handshake_failure error" with the Java SDK?Issue PayPal returned a fatal handshare failure error. Causes This error occurs when: The axis.socketSecureFactory property was set incorrectly. You set the wrong environment in the Java SDK. Solutions Setting the axis.socketSecureFactory property Check that the axis.socketSecureFactory property was set to com.paypal.sdk.core.DefaultSSLFactory before the Axis initialization. The PayPal Which mobile devices can I use with PayPal Here?You can use iOS (iPhone 5 and later) devices running iOS version 8.1 and later, and iPad devices running iOS version 8.1 and later, and select Android smartphones and tablets. An Android device running PayPal Here will need to have: Android version 4.0 (Ice Cream Sandwich) or later
Related articles are currently unavailable
Video is not available
You were logged out to help protect your account.